Tsuyazaki
Tsuyazaki is a quarter in Fukutsu, Fukuoka and has about 14,000 residents.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Fukuma Station
Railway station
Photo: そらみみ,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Fukuma Station is a passenger railway station located in the city of Fukutsu, Fukuoka Prefecture, Japan. It is operated by JR Kyushu. Fukuma Station is situated 3 km southeast of Tsuyazaki.

Shingū
Town
Photo: Muyo,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Shingū is a town located in Kasuya District, Fukuoka Prefecture. As of February 29, 2024, the town had an estimated population of 33,142 in 13664 households, and a population density of 1800 persons per km². Shingū is situated 8 km south of Tsuyazaki.
